Classic Stuffed Shells
Serves: 6
Prep time: 25 minutes
Cook time: 50 minutes
Ingredients
1 jar (24 oz.) Classico Creamy Spinach & Parmesan Seasonal Sauce
18 jumbo shell pasta
1/2 pound sweet or hot italian-style bulk sausage
2/3 cup chopped onion
1 garlic clove, minced
2 cups shredded Mozzarella cheese, divided
15 ounces ricotta cheese
1/2 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
1 egg, lightly beaten
1 tablespoon ch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
Directions
1. Preheat oven 350°F. Cook pasta al dente according to package instructions and drain.
2. Meanwhile, in a large skillet over medium high heat, brown sausage, onions and garlic for 5 to 6 minutes, or until cooked through, stirring until small sausage crumbles form. Add Pasta Sauce and stir until well mixed. Spoon half of sauce mixture evenly into bottom of 13x9 baking dish.
3. In a medium bowl, mix together 1 cup of mozzarella cheese, ricotta cheese, Parmesan cheese and egg. Stuff each shell with about 2 Tbsp. of cheese mixture. Arrange stuffed shells in baking dish and spoon remaining sauce mixture evenly on top.
4. Cover tightly with aluminum foil and bake for 30 minutes. Remove foil and sprinkle remaining 1 cup of mozzarella cheese and parsley on top. Bake for additional 5 minutes, or until cheese is melted. Allow to rest for 5 minutes before serving.
